To my knowledge the random draw has not yet been determined so I will be going into this without brackets. But I am gonna to do short write ups for each team concerning their chances at state

 

1. Union County

Qualified- 14 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 10

Potential Champs- 3

Key Weight- 138

 

Union qualifies their entire team as a good start for their attempt to topple Campbell County and win a state title. They have likely state placers at every weight except for 160, 170, 195, and 220. Even then those wrestlers have more then enough talent to score some points at the tourny. Union's big 3 of Ervin, Blackwell, and Carr should each win state titles and have a fairly easy run to the finals. Jayce has to be on the look out for the ever tough Paul Hamilton in a key matchup for the state title run.

 

2. Fort Campbell

Qualified- 5 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 4

Potential Champs- 0 (but 2 potential finalists)

Key Weight- 138

 

While not having the regional tournament I expected them to, Fort Campbell was able to come through at the end and finish second. They qualify all but two members of their core group and all but their 220 (who is talented but only a first year wrestler) could place if they wrestle their A game. Haywood is one of those wrestlers who are either all in or all out and two years pulled off some exciting wins at the state tourny. Sahms is a returning placer and has the potential to reach the state finals depending on his draw. Ryder has some impressive results (Mink for example) and is definately one to watch

 

3. Christian County

Qualified- 8 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 3

Potential Champs- 1

Key Weight- 145

 

You couldn't ask more of Christian County's wrestlers at the regional tourny today. They pulled off almost every win they needed to and came just short of a second place finish. They send a very sizable contigent led by Polley, Austin, and Matlock. All 3 of these wrestlers could find themselves in the finals depending on their draw with Polley having by far the best chance of a state title out of the group. Polley's lack of wrestling throughout the season seems to be hurting him alittle bit but he is still a hell of a wrestler and I want to see him win the title.

 

4. Ohio County

Qualified- 6 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 1

Potential Champs- 0

Key Weight- 220

 

I could definately be shorting Ohio's chances at the state tournament here but they strike me as having a group of wrestlers who are very good but not quite great. However, I have been wrong before and Ohio holds an impressive record of turning it on when needed (evidenced by Miller's run to the regional finals today). Kyle Bunch is the leader of this group and currently holds the best shot of placing out of the group.

 

5. Apollo

Qualified- 3 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 1

Potential Champs- 1

Key Weight- 106

 

Apollo's regional tournament was very bittersweet. It seemed as soon one of their wrestlers would pull off a big win another win would choke away a good spot. Ward is the biggest name out of the group and in his second trip to state should have all of the jitters out of the way and be ready for a run at a state title. Williams and Duvall both can win a couple matches but I am a little skeptical of their placing chances. In all honesty though I considered DeWitt having a decent chance at placing so I won't be surprised if Williams slips into the top 8.

 

6. Paducah Tilghman

Qualified- 5 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 0

Potential Champs- 0

Key Weight- 120

 

Paducah qualified just about every wrestler they could've, surprising me with some of their results. The only returning state qualifier on the team is Derek Miller thus he will be the tone setter for the team as a whole. They are about a year away from having a wrestler place at state but they still have a chance of turning in a good result at this years tournament.

 

7. Caldwell County

Qualified- 3 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 3

Potential Champs- 1

Key Weight- 132

 

Agnew and Gilkey are both big names in the state. Gilkey has been on a tear as of late and is eyeing a top 3 spot at state, while I expect Agnew to finish in the top 5 but finds himself at the same weight as Kevin Cooper which is a pretty decent hinderance towards their title hopes. Gray finished 4th in an extremely tough region and if he gets a decent draw he could easily finish in the top 8.

 

8. Hopkinsville

Qualified- 3 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 1

Potential Champs- 1

Key Weight- 106

 

Thacker made me look like a fool in my skepticism of his chances as he looked great en route to a region title. With such momentum coming out of a super tough region he has placed himself perfectly for a run at the state title. Jaschen is a very good wrestler and could definately turn in some decent results at state. Hoptown kids always seem to turn out impressive runs at the state tourny out of nowhere.

 

9. Trigg County

Qualified- 3 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 2

Potential Champs- 1

Key Weight- 195

 

Kline and Stevens like Gilkey and Agnew are both good wrestlers with impressive resumes. Stevens has a very outside shot at state but the shot is there regardless. Gallogly once again finds himself at state but I am not making any comments regarding how he got there. He has state experiance and Trigg is relying on him to turn in a couple wins.

 

10. UHA

Qualified- 1 Wrestler

Potential Placers- 1

Potential Champs- 0

Key Weight- 160 of course

 

A very dissappointing end for an excellent career in regards to Wade Willen. You couldn't ask for a more consistent wrestler then Wade he turned in impressive results match after match and never failed to bring his A game. I expect huge things from him as he starts his college career. UHA does send Montgomery to state who is as talented as they come and is eyeing a top 3 spot at the state tourny.

 

11. Calloway County

Qualified- 3 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- 0

Potential Champs- 0

Key Weight- 138

 

Calloway sends a couple kids but their main goal should be gaining experiance for next year. Frank is talented enough to win a match or two and qualifying for the state tournament puts him well on the way towards a good run next year.

 

12. Daviess County

Qualified- 1 Wrestler

Potential Placers- 0

Potential Champs- 0

Key Weight- 170

 

It is hard to have a good year when so many of your best wrestlers get hurt throughout the year. A disappointing finish for Daviess for sure but they just have to look towards rebuilding for the future at this rate.

 

13. Graves County

Qualified- 1 Wrestler

Potential Placers- 0

Potential Champs- 0

Key Weight- 170

 

Graves is still a brand new team and not having the rare talent like Shane Speed will have its mark. A few more things go there way and Graves could've done a lot better at regionals, but they are set pretty well for next year regardless

 

14. Owensboro

Qualified- 0 Wrestlers

Potential Placers- N/A

Potential Champs- N/A

Key Weight- N/A

 

I will hand it to Owensboro they had a region placer when I thought that even that was out of their reach. We will see how they look a few years down the line
